The Economy of California: A Global Powerhouse

California boasts an economy that rivals the size of many nations. Fueled by|Driven by|Powered by} its thriving industries, from technology and entertainment to agriculture and tourism, California contributes a significant portion of the United States' gross domestic product. The state's proximity to major global markets and its educated workforce make it a center for innovation and capital inflow. This fusion of factors has cemented California's status as a leading global player

California's Educational Landscape: From Prestigious Institutions to Hidden Gems

California flaunts a vibrant and diverse educational landscape, renowned for its world-class universities and innovative learning environments. From the iconic institutions of Stanford to smaller colleges with specialized programs, California offers a wealth of opportunities for students seeking academic excellence.

Beyond the established university setting, California is also home to countless community colleges, vocational schools, and online learning platforms. This dynamic ecosystem provides students with a wide spectrum of pathways to achieve their educational and career goals. Whether you aspire to engage in a specialized field of study or seek a broader, more comprehensive education, California has something to provide.

  • Consider; The University of Southern California is renowned for its renowned film school, while the California Institute of Technology (Caltech) excels in STEM fields.
  • Moreover:}, California's community colleges provide affordable and accessible pathways to higher education, often offering articulation to four-year universities.

California's commitment to educational innovation and inclusivity persistently shapes its learning environment, ensuring that opportunities for growth and development are available to all.
